##What is Electrical Engineering Course?
Electrical engineering is a discipline focused on the study, design, and application of systems, equipment, and devices that use electricity, electronics, and electromagnetism.

##JAMB Subject Combination for Electrical Engineering
In UTME, please note that English Language is a compulsory subject needed to study Electrical Engineering with other three subjects namely: Mathematics, Physics, Chemistry
##O'Level Requirements for Electrical Engineering
To be eligible for admission into a Electrical Engineering program, candidates must meet specific O'level requirements. Generally, you are required to have at least five (5) credits in relevant subjects, which typically include:
English Language
Mathematics
Biology/Agricultural Science
Chemistry
Physics/Geography/Economics/Computer Studies
